In "Code Geass," justice and morality intersect through the main character, Lelouch vi Britannia, who seeks justice for those oppressed by the ruling Britannian Empire. However, his methods often involve morally questionable actions, such as manipulation and violence, raising questions about the morality of his quest for justice. This complexity of character and the blurred lines between justice and morality are central themes in the anime.
